About this trial
To evaluate the efficacy and safety of SHR-A2102 for injection versus Investigator-selected Therapy in patients with Locally advanced or Metastatic Urothelial Carcinoma who have been previously treated with platinum-based chemotherapy and PD-(L)1 inhibitors.
Eligibility criteria
Qualifiers
Voluntarily participate in this clinical study, understand the study procedures and be able to sign the informed consent form in writing.
18 to 80 years old (including boundary value), gender is not limited.
ECOG performance status score of 0 or 1.
Estimated survival ≥ 3 months.
Disqualifiers
Planned to receive any other anti-tumor therapy during this trial.
Receipt of other unmarketed clinical trial drugs or treatments within 4 weeks prior to randomization.
Received systemic anti-tumor therapy such as chemotherapy, radiotherapy, biological therapy, targeted therapy, or immunotherapy within 4 weeks prior to randomization, and palliative radiotherapy or local therapy within 2 weeks prior to the first use of the investigational drug.
Prior receipt of antibody-drug conjugates containing topoisomerase I inhibitors in the composition.
Trial design
Treatments tested in this trial
- SHR-A2102 for Injection
- Docetaxel Injection
- Paclitaxel Injection
- Gemcitabine Hydrochloride for Injection
- Pemetrexed Disodium for Injection
